What companies run services between Bettendorf, IA, USA and Costa Rica?

Delta, American Airlines, and United Airlines fly from Quad City International Airport (MLI) to Juan Santamaría International Airport (SJO) 5 times a day.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Moline Center Station to Terminal Atlántico Norte via Chicago Bus Station, Champaign Intermodal Trans Ctr, Road Ranger Truck Stop - Champaign, Austin, Katy, Houston, San Salvador, and Terminal San Carlos - CCA in around 5d 5h.
